lot # 9 - United States 19th Century Stamps and Postal History 1857-61 Issue (18-39)

Thursday Jun 24, 2021 10:00 America/New_York

28A, 1858 5c Indian red, Type I, vertical pair and single, all tied by "New Orleans La. Nov 20 1858" cds to cover to Lot-et-Garonne, France, endorsed "By steamer," red "New Paid York 12 Nov ??" credit datestamp, black "Et. Unis Serv. Br. A.C. 14 Dec 58" transit and boxed "PD" handstamps, couple of backstamps including Fumel, stamps with scissor-cut perfs, Very Fine and attractive, a vivid and fresh example of this distinctive shade (Scott $11,000 as used single and pair)United States General Issues
